Scenic Viewpoints That Take Your Breath Away
Two stops particularly stand out for their stunning vistas. First, Miradouro da Graça offers a sweeping view over Lisbon’s hills and the bustling Baixa district, perfect for snapping memorable photos. The second, Miradouro da Senhora do Monte, is often described as Lisbon’s most iconic lookout, giving an almost bird’s-eye perspective of the city’s rooftops, the Tagus River, and São Jorge Castle. Both are free, short stops (around 15 minutes each), but their impact can last all day.
From these vantage points, you’ll see Lisbon’s layered geography—its hills, river, and historic skyline—something that no photograph can fully capture, but which leaves visitors genuinely inspired.
Historic & Cultural Highlights
Your guide might suggest including neighborhoods like Mouraria, known as the birthplace of Fado, or the vibrant Bairro Alto, famous for its lively nightlife. While these are optional, they add flavor to your experience.
If you choose to focus on Belém, you’ll visit UNESCO World Heritage sites like Jerónimos Monastery and Belém Tower—impressive examples of Manueline Gothic architecture. These sights reflect Portugal’s Age of Discoveries, and you’ll learn about explorers like Vasco da Gama and the adventurers who widened the world’s map. Don’t miss the chance to sample the legendary Pastéis de Nata at the famous Confeitaria de Belém—reviewers consistently praise this treat as a highlight.
